The most important feature of a network analysis is the activities cost projection (Pinto, 2015). This is sometimes called PERT analysis. The main goal of project cost analysis is to evaluate the cost of various project durations. Activities taking place at normal duration require a lower cost to completion while crash duration requires higher costs (Kerzner, 2017). Again, project completion time can be altered through reducing the project duration. Some methods or ways of reducing the project duration are more expensive as compared to others.
